Chad Pulley

SVP, General Counsel & Corporate Secretary at Republic Airways

Joined Republic Airways in July 2018 as Associate General Counsel before transitioning to Vice President and General Counsel in 2020 to lead codeshare relations, regulatory matters and government affairs for the airline. Prior to Republic, Chad was lead counsel for Carrier's multi-billion-dollar North America Residential HVAC business, including secretary and lead attorney for its strategic joint venture. There he served as a strategic advisor for its leadership, managed regulatory matters with outside counsel, provided support for ethics and compliance issues and led strategic sourcing and development initiatives. Chad also was assistant general counsel at Allegion in Carmel, Ind., and corporate counsel for Ingersoll Rand after starting his legal career as a senior associate attorney for Riley Bennett and Egloff in Indianapolis. Chad graduated from Indiana University Purdue University Indianapolis — Kelley School of Business and earned his Juris Doctorate from Indiana University School of Law — Indianapolis.
